I find eating a clean diet has helped with my health. I tend to count nutrients rather than calories, & a high fat low starch diet suits me best.
I am vegetarian, & eat a lot of nuts and fresh fruit, with moderate amounts of organic dairy as kefir for nutrients & probiotics. I keep a jar of nuts, fruit, & dark chocolate in view, so my easiest snacks are healthy options.
If you're trying to loose weight as well as eat healthy, I've found restrictive eating easy to stick to, so rarely eat after 6pm, or before 11am. It didn't take long to get used to. Some people I know find eating only 500 calories on two days each week has worked.

Hi Skybluee, I am working on lowering cholestrol. Because I had a glut of tomatoes I had a little dish of the small ones on the windowsill. I found I was picking one up to eat on passing on and off, when there was a bit of an urge to eat so I guess scatter small bowls of good nibbles around and about. The other thing I do is not to buy the inappropriate food in the first place. It does send me searching the cupboards in the evening but to no avail!!! Good Luck.2well-ington
